Design a one-way slab located inside the building having a simple plan of 3.2m. The slab is to carry a uniform live load of 4.8 kPa. Assume f'c= 28 MPa and fy= 420 MPa for main bars and 276 MPa for temperature bars. Unit weight of concrete y= 23.6 kN/m³. The slab is not exposed to earth or weather. Use 12mmØ main bars and 12mmØ temperature bars.
